the finest places to hike in sonoma ca


  • Jack London State Park

    Get your workout in on your Sonoma Valley getaway when you hike one of Jack London State Historic Park’s Hike for Health trails. This trail guide outlines three types of exercise hikes including a Heart Health Walk, Weight Loss Walk, and Chill Out Walk. The exercises are outlined for you with intervals and complete instructions to help you become your best self. Reward yourself after with lunch at one of the best restaurants in Glen Ellen, CA.


  • Sonoma Valley Regional Park

    Enjoy the beautiful year-round weather in Glen Ellen, CA, when you hike along Sonoma Valley Regional Park’s trails. This park has three trails that each offer unique views for hikers of all skill levels. They even have a trail that is ADA-accessible! The paths are all 1.5 miles long or less and make for the perfect activity to kickstart your day. Customize your hike by choosing a path with views of a creek, hillside, or mountains.


  • Sugarloaf State Park

    This state park has many great options for outdoor enthusiasts, but one of the finest is their hiking trails. Sugarloaf State Park has hikes that range from one hour to more than three hours so that visitors can easily plan the rest of their day around hiking these scenic trails. Climb to the peak of Bald Mountain and have a radial view of the Sonoma Valley. In any direction, you can see a landscape filled with mountainside, valleys, flowing creeks, and seasonal waterfalls.
